Output 857b1ec1f3f53aff81f3a6e11559aed5b0319dd8e922e0c84f18ad949740509f:1

value
254496262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c9e4f9760c2d94bafe9b067d67156ecaea2ee4 OP_EQUAL
address
3CcQCF2MP3TRFpmrzTBfR1WK2X9L1qEdeu
transaction
857b1ec1f3f53aff81f3a6e11559aed5b0319dd8e922e0c84f18ad949740509f
confirmations
295003
spent
true